Car Loan APR (Annual Percentage Rate)

This is the yearly cost of borrowing money, expressed as a percentage. Unlike simple car loan interest rates, APR includes fees and other costs, giving you the true price of your loan. A lower APR means you pay less over the life of your car finance agreement.

Why it matters

A difference of just 2% in APR can cost you hundreds or thousands over a typical loan term, directly affecting your monthly car payments.

Fixed Rate Car Loans vs. Variable Rates

Fixed rate car loans keep the same interest rate for the entire loan term—your monthly car payments never change. Variable rates can go up or down based on market conditions, meaning your payment amount can shift over time.

Why it matters

Fixed rates give you predictable car loan repayments you can budget for, while variable rates are riskier but might start lower initially.

Car Loan Terms (Loan Length)

This is how long you have to pay back your car finance—typically 36, 48, 60, or 72 months. Shorter car loan terms mean higher monthly payments but less total interest paid. Longer terms lower your monthly car payments but increase what you pay overall.

Why it matters

The right term balances affordable monthly car payments with minimizing the total cost—our car loan calculator can show you different scenarios.

Car Loan Deposit (Down Payment)

Money you pay upfront when getting car finance, reducing the amount you need to borrow. A larger car loan deposit often means better car loan interest rates and lower monthly car payments, plus you build equity in your vehicle faster.

Why it matters

Even a modest deposit can improve your car loan eligibility and help you secure the best car loan rates available to you.

Personal Contract Purchase (PCP)

A type of car finance where you make lower monthly payments during the loan term, then either return the car, pay a large final balloon payment to own it, or trade it in. It's different from traditional personal loans because you don't automatically own the vehicle at the end.

Why it matters

PCP can mean lower monthly car payments now, but you need to plan for that final decision—it's not always the cheapest way to own a car long-term.
